Join us on July 9 for this year’s talk, “Can You Smell That? Smell as a Biomarker of Brain Health and Quality-of-Life” in NIDCD’s Beyond the Lab speaker series. Dr. Josh Levy, NIDCD’s Clinical Director, will present the impact of smell on general health and quality-of-life, while discussing emerging research that aims to improve symptoms in those suffering with olfactory dysfunction.
